  • Abstract
    A novel compact differential bandpass filter (BPF) with parallel coupled resonator and capacitive load is proposed in this paper. The differential- and common-mode equivalent half circuits are given and discussed. By properly designing the coupled resonator and the loaded capacitance, differential-mode passband responses and common-mode rejection can be obtained. In common-mode operation, loaded capacitive network offers wideband attenuation response suppressing common-mode signal. A prototype differential BPF operated at 4.2 GHz with more than 20 dB common-mode suppression from 0 to 9 GHz has been realized to validate the proposed concept and theory. In addition, the circuit size of this filter is merely 0.09λ02, showing its compactness advantage.
